## Changed defaults

Heads up: the Ledgerline tax-rate lookup cache now defaults to a 15-minute TTL instead of 24 hours. Turns out rates in the Veldt County sandbox were going stale mid-demo, which was embarrassing. Eviction is now LRU rather than FIFO, and the cache warms on boot. If you're reviewing, check that nothing hardcodes the old TTL. The new defaults land as follows.

deployment values, bajop-taweg:
holwyn:
  log_level: debug
  metrics_host: metrics.holwyn.zemvarsys.internal
  pool_size: 32

**FAQ: How does log compaction work in Fernmill Queue?**

Compaction retains only the latest record per key, running in the background once segment dirt ratio exceeds 0.5. For release purposes, note that compaction pauses automatically during topic migration, so cutover windows stay consistent. Tombstones persist for 24 hours before removal. If the compaction coordinator loses quorum during a release, its state vault must be manually unsealed. The unseal prompt expects the coordinator recovery passphrase, namely:

unlock words, fawig-bagef: olidor-holir-istox-holath-tamys-quenion-giliel

// EXPORT_TZ_CANONICAL
//
// All Lanternby report exports are normalized to this zone before
// serialization. Reviewer note: user-supplied timezone strings are never
// passed to the formatter directly; they are resolved against an allowlist
// to prevent locale-injection in filenames. Changing this constant shifts
// boundary timestamps in regulatory exports, so any modification must be
// traceable to the signed build token recorded below.

build token for fajop-kageg: htk14_a2d40227103e0f

Subject: QuickFind index cut-over — done

Hi team,

The slow autocomplete index on QuickFind was swapped out last night and the new one is serving all traffic. Latency dropped from ~900ms to under 80ms, so the usual complaints should stop. If anyone asks what changed on the backend, the new instance is running with the settings below.

settings of fahag-haduf:
[ulaox]
port = 8443
region = south-2
host = ulaox.lumiccorp.internal
timeout_ms = 500
retries = 8